A Florida man woke up with a severe headache and asked his wife to drive
him to a hospital, where doctors found a bullet lodged behind his right
ear.
"The nurse looked at him and said, 'It appears that you've been shot,'" the Fort Pierce Tribune quoted St Lucie County Sheriff Ken Mascara as saying.
"And he said, 'No way.'"
The
man's wife, April Moylan, fled the emergency room when the bullet was
discovered but later told deputies she had accidentally shot her husband
as he slept early on Tuesday.
She was jailed on a weapons violation charge while deputies pursued additional charges.
The
husband, 45-year-old Michael Moylan, woke up with a head pain so severe
he suspected he was having an aneurism and asked his wife to take him
to the emergency room.
Police arrested the wife after obtaining a
search warrant and finding a gun and bloody rags in the couple's home
near the Atlantic coastal town of Port St Lucie.
The husband is in hospital in stable condition.
